A Radical Film Classic Meets Portland’s Indie Book SceneExperience Lizzie Borden’s groundbreaking feminist sci-fi film Born in Flames at the Portland Art Museum’s Whitsell Auditorium on September 5, presented in partnership with HI Books. Set in a near-future New York shaped by a socialist government, the cult classic follows two pirate radio stations as they challenge the status quo, blending documentary-style filmmaking, punk energy, and provocative social commentary.
The screening is part of PAM CUT’s programming at the Whitsell, bringing together film, art, and Portland’s creative community. It’s a chance to experience a landmark work of independent cinema on the big screen while connecting with the local book and arts scene through the collaboration with HI Books.
